New Bond girl Caterina Murino had to overcome her phobia of horses to land a part in the latest 007 film.The beautiful actress plays an accomplished horse rider, Solange, who is seduced by the suave spy in new movie Casino Royale.For several scenes in the movie, Caterina had to be shot riding a horse. However, the role brought back painful memories for the 29-year-old actress who narrowly escaped death after she was involved in a terrifying equestrian accident.Caterina suffered a broken rib, multiple bruises and had to be signed off work for three weeks, while shooting a period drama for Italian TV, to recover.She said: "It was as if it was written in my destiny that I would have to get back on a horse. I had to overcome my fear and get back in the saddle for the film."
